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
985644055 3674356 95574571393
5210 1958859579 73
5210 1958859579 73
2176 4168216437 6671115307
All about undefined
Interested in learning more?
5210 1958859579 73
2176 4168216437 6671115307
See more
154827602 737656635
58 44937896142 102850 2527936 1399
See more
482 76504619
18417 121012 0867637
See more